Hoe ik AI implementeerde voor plantendiagnose, testte op andermans problemen en waarom een katje met een Witcher-naam verantwoordelijk is voor de codekwaliteit

Hoe ik AI implementeerde voor plantendiagnose, testte op andermans problemen en waarom een katje met een Witcher-naam verantwoordelijk is voor de codekwaliteit

Ik begin met een kleine bekentenis.

Als jullie de laatste tijd in de Community-sectie op zielnamanufaktura.pl keken en dagboek-entries zagen die er een beetje... vreemd uitzagen — onverwachte ziekten, verdachte behandelings-entries, planten in verschillende stadia van verval — dan was dat geen vandalisme of fout in de database. Dat was ik. AI aan het testen.

Laat me het uitleggen.

MarekZ
Utworzono: 02.04.2026 2026 20:32
Zaktualizowano: 02.04.2026 2026 21:07
Czytasz w: Nederlands Oryginał (PL)
rozpoznawanie chorób roślin AI aplikacja ogrodnicza diagnoza rośliny zdjęcie

Waar kwam dit idee eigenlijk vandaan?

[Hier ga ik fantaseren en dingen verzinnen, want dat klinkt leuker :P]
 

Sinds ik aankondigde dat ik werkte aan het herkennen van plantenziekten door AI, begonnen er berichten binnen te druppelen. Van vrienden, van app-gebruikers, van willekeurige tuinders van het internet. De inhoud meestal vergelijkbaar:

"Hé, mijn [plant X] heeft [iets verdachts], weet jij wat het zou kunnen zijn?"

Klassieke menselijke reflex — als iemand een tool bouwt om iets te diagnosticeren, wordt hij meteen een gratis adviesburo op dat gebied.

In plaats van iedereen af te wimpelen, besloot ik slimmer te zijn. Elke melding gooide ik in de AI en controleerde: is de diagnose zinvol? Is de beschrijving in het Nederlands en klinkt het als het antwoord van een tuinder, en niet als een uit de database gespuugde encyclopedie? Is het systeem überhaupt niet doorgedraaid?

Bijwerking: in het app-dagboek verschenen enkele tientallen entries met planten die ik niet heb, met ziekten die ik niet heb gezien, met behandelingen die ik nooit heb uitgevoerd. Bloemkolen met vlekjes. Erwten met groeiproblemen. Een amandelboom die eruitzag alsof hij een moeilijk jaar doormaakte.

Als iemand dit zag en dacht: "die man heeft een vreemde tuin" — nu weten jullie het.

[Hier stop ik met misleiden en serieus nu... :P]


Wie hielp ik?

Een paar gevallen die door mijn handen (en AI) gingen tijdens de tests:

[Omdat ik geen bloemetjes heb, werd in mijn app geld een bloemkool, thuja - vrouws favoriete boompje - werd een radijs, enz...]

Iemand had een bloemkool met vergeling van de buitenste bladeren en bruine vlekjes bij de nerven. AI: boortekort, eventueel chlorose door alkalische bodem-pH. Aanbeveling: pH controleren, bijvoeding met microelementen. Logisch.

Iemand anders had erwten die prachtig kiemden, maar toen stopten. AI wees op problemen met bodemvochtigheid bij de kieming of te diep planten. Ook logisch.

Er was ook het geval van een amandelboom met grijsbruine uitwassen op de takken — AI stelde terecht vast dat dit waarschijnlijk bacteriekanker was en stelde een behandelprotocol voor.

Alle entries belandden in het dagboek als functionele tests. Want zo ziet software testen eruit als je geen QA-afdeling hebt en alleen bent: je gebruikt echte problemen van echte mensen en controleert of het systeem zinvolle antwoorden geeft.


Terloops — Ciri

Er is nog een medewerker die ik moet noemen.

Mijn katje Ciri — ja, precies, de naam uit de Witcher-saga, want deze poes heeft waarschijnlijk Silezische wortels en houdt van dramatische woorden — bewaakt al maanden de codekwaliteit van Zielona Manufaktura.

De methode is simpel: ze gaat naast het toetsenbord zitten, kijkt me aan met duidelijke ontevredenheid als iets niet werkt, en gaat fysiek tussen mij en de monitor zitten elke keer dat ik probeer iets naar productie te pushen dat nog niet klaar is.

Effectiviteit op 94% niveau. De overige 6% zijn momenten dat ze slaapt en haar pootjes niet in het proces kan steken.

De AI-module voor het herkennen van plantenziekten ging meerdere keren door haar handen — bedoel door haar pootjes. Het feit dat het werkt, is half mijn verdienste en half het gevolg van het feit dat Ciri op het toetsenbord zat toen ik de versie met correcties naar de server stuurde.

Denk ik.


Hoe werkt het nu en hoe te testen?

Herkenning van plantenziekten door AI is beschikbaar in de app. Je maakt een foto van de zieke plant, uploadt het, krijgt een diagnose in het Nederlands — wat het is, waarom en wat ermee te doen.

Elke query gebruikt externe diensten die echt geld kosten, dus het is niet "scan onbeperkt voor altijd". Maar:

Nieuw account: na registratie krijg je enkele gratis herkenningen om te controleren of het überhaupt werkt voor jouw planten.

Heb je al een account? Schrijf me via het formulier op de site. Ik geef je een paar gratis scans — want hoe meer verschillende planten en problemen door het systeem gaan, hoe beter ik kan beoordelen of het correct werkt.

Formulier: 
https://zielnamanufaktura.pl/kontakt 

Community met test-entries: 
https://zielnamanufaktura.pl/community


Marek — programmeur, tuinamateur uit de Bieszczady en eigenaar van een katje dat meer weet over codekwaliteit dan de meeste CI/CD-tools

Ciri — Head of QA, onofficieel, zonder arbeidscontract, voor een salaris in de vorm van nat voer uit blik

Reacties 0

Log in om een reactie toe te voegen. Inloggen

Nog geen reacties. Wees de eerste!